More About AVP - You can join other workshops.

  • AVP has three levels of workshops (Basic, Advanced and Training for Facilitators)
  • Basic AVP Workshops show how the program works and introduces basic principles like Transforming Power and Using I Messages.
  • Advanced AVP Workshops asks participants to commit to working to put Transforming Power to work in their own lives Advanced workshops often work on a specific topic such as Anger, Forgiveness, Dealing with Biases, etc. Only those who have completed a Basic Workshop can attend advanced workshops.
  • Training for Facilitators Workshops give people who are interested in deeper involvement a chance to practice the skills of AVP facilitation. Only those who have completed a basic workshop and at least one advanced workshop can attend Training for Facilitators.

Mission Statement

Building Our Lives Together As One (BOLTAO) is a metro Boston-based non-profit organization dedicated to inspiring community members to feel empowered, educated, and motivated to actively pursue community betterment. Our motto is: Through Healing, Transformation, and Empathy. Building Our Lives Together As One has a mission to provide programs that offer alternatives ways to dealing with violence, drugs, crime, gangs, bullying, and suicide for young people in our community.

FocusOnEmpathy Workshop

This curriculum has a two-fold focus: 1) The intersection of mental, emotional, and physical health and 2) Building our capacity for empathy as a force for change in our world. The workshop uses exercises, games, meditation, guest speakers and discussion to build trust and community.

The workshop consists of 32 weeks. It has 4 parts listed below. Each part is made up of an 8 week 3 hour session curriculum of experiences and discussion.

Part 1: WHO AM I? I Messages

Part 2: Feeling/Needs & Communication

Part 3: Anger & Transformation

Part 4: Empathy & Community Building
